SME conference

A couple of week’s ago, Martin Couzins made an interesting post about case studies at conferences and events. Since SMEs in the UK account for 61% of the workforce, Martin reasonably asked: …how about more mixed conference programmes that represent organisations – and the work experience – of the majority of workers?
